      <title>Unable to change work plane to draw piping</title>
      <link>https://forums.autodesk.com/t5/revit-mep-forum/unable-to-change-work-plane-to-draw-piping/m-p/12429245#M7577</link>
      <description>&lt;P&gt;I'm trying to draw in a section of pipe, but I keep getting the error message "Can't draw because Work Plane is at a very sharp angle in this view. Go to another view or redefine the Work Plane."&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;When I try to redefine the work plane to something parallel to the view I want to draw in, I get the same message. This only seems to happen with piping; model lines, wall profiles, etc all let me redefine the work plan and draw in whatever view I need. Is there a different setting for piping work planes that's separate from the work plane for other functions? Is it related to the reference level somehow?&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Thanks.&lt;/P&gt;</description>
